API Versioning

Evolve your API without breaking existing clients.

When to Use This Skill

  • Public APIs with external consumers

  • Mobile apps (can't force updates)

  • Breaking changes to existing endpoints

  • Long-term API maintenance

Versioning Strategies

  1. URL Path Versioning (Recommended)

GET /api/v1/users GET /api/v2/users

Pros: Clear, cacheable, easy to route Cons: URL pollution

  1. Header Versioning

GET /api/users Accept: application/vnd.myapp.v2+json

Pros: Clean URLs Cons: Harder to test, not cacheable by URL

  1. Query Parameter

GET /api/users?version=2

Pros: Simple Cons: Easy to forget, caching issues

TypeScript Implementation

Version Router

// version-router.ts import { Router, Request, Response, NextFunction } from 'express';

type VersionHandler = (req: Request, res: Response, next: NextFunction) => void;

interface VersionedRoute { v1?: VersionHandler; v2?: VersionHandler; v3?: VersionHandler; default: VersionHandler; }

class VersionRouter { private router = Router(); private currentVersion = 'v2'; private supportedVersions = ['v1', 'v2']; private deprecatedVersions = ['v1'];

constructor() { // Add version detection middleware this.router.use(this.detectVersion.bind(this)); }

private detectVersion(req: Request, res: Response, next: NextFunction) { // Extract version from URL path const match = req.path.match(/^/v(\d+)//); if (match) { req.apiVersion = v${match[1]}; } else { req.apiVersion = this.currentVersion; }

// Check if version is supported
if (!this.supportedVersions.includes(req.apiVersion)) {
  return res.status(400).json({
    error: 'Unsupported API version',
    supportedVersions: this.supportedVersions,
  });
}

// Add deprecation warning header
if (this.deprecatedVersions.includes(req.apiVersion)) {
  res.setHeader('Deprecation', 'true');
  res.setHeader('Sunset', '2025-01-01');
  res.setHeader('Link', '</api/v2>; rel="successor-version"');
}

next();

}

versioned(path: string, handlers: VersionedRoute) { this.router.all(path, (req: Request, res: Response, next: NextFunction) => { const version = req.apiVersion as keyof VersionedRoute; const handler = handlers[version] || handlers.default; handler(req, res, next); }); }

getRouter() { return this.router; } }

// Extend Express Request type declare global { namespace Express { interface Request { apiVersion?: string; } } }

export { VersionRouter };

Usage Example

// routes/users.ts import { VersionRouter } from './version-router';

const versionRouter = new VersionRouter();

// Different implementations per version versionRouter.versioned('/users', { v1: async (req, res) => { // V1: Returns flat user object const users = await db.users.findMany(); res.json(users.map(u => ({ id: u.id, name: u.name, email: u.email, }))); }, v2: async (req, res) => { // V2: Returns nested structure with metadata const users = await db.users.findMany({ include: { profile: true } }); res.json({ data: users.map(u => ({ id: u.id, attributes: { name: u.name, email: u.email, profile: u.profile, }, })), meta: { total: users.length }, }); }, default: async (req, res) => { // Default to latest res.redirect(307, /api/v2${req.path}); }, });

export const userRoutes = versionRouter.getRouter();

Version Middleware (Header-based)

// header-version-middleware.ts function headerVersionMiddleware(req: Request, res: Response, next: NextFunction) { const acceptHeader = req.headers.accept || '';

// Parse: application/vnd.myapp.v2+json const match = acceptHeader.match(/application/vnd.myapp.v(\d+)+json/);

if (match) { req.apiVersion = v${match[1]}; } else { req.apiVersion = 'v2'; // Default }

next(); }

Python Implementation

version_router.py

from fastapi import APIRouter, Request, HTTPException from fastapi.responses import JSONResponse from typing import Callable, Dict

class VersionedRouter: def init(self): self.router = APIRouter() self.current_version = "v2" self.supported_versions = ["v1", "v2"] self.deprecated_versions = ["v1"]

def versioned_route(
    self,
    path: str,
    methods: list[str],
    handlers: Dict[str, Callable],
):
    async def route_handler(request: Request):
        # Extract version from path
        version = self._extract_version(request.url.path)
        
        if version not in self.supported_versions:
            raise HTTPException(
                status_code=400,
                detail=f"Unsupported version. Supported: {self.supported_versions}"
            )

        handler = handlers.get(version, handlers.get("default"))
        if not handler:
            raise HTTPException(status_code=404)

        response = await handler(request)
        
        # Add deprecation headers
        if version in self.deprecated_versions:
            response.headers["Deprecation"] = "true"
            response.headers["Sunset"] = "2025-01-01"
        
        return response

    for method in methods:
        self.router.add_api_route(path, route_handler, methods=[method])

def _extract_version(self, path: str) -> str:
    import re
    match = re.search(r"/v(\d+)/", path)
    return f"v{match.group(1)}" if match else self.current_version

FastAPI Usage

routes/users.py

from version_router import VersionedRouter

router = VersionedRouter()

async def get_users_v1(request: Request): users = await db.users.find_many() return JSONResponse([{"id": u.id, "name": u.name} for u in users])

async def get_users_v2(request: Request): users = await db.users.find_many(include={"profile": True}) return JSONResponse({ "data": [{"id": u.id, "attributes": {"name": u.name}} for u in users], "meta": {"total": len(users)}, })

router.versioned_route( "/users", methods=["GET"], handlers={ "v1": get_users_v1, "v2": get_users_v2, "default": get_users_v2, }, )

Deprecation Workflow

  1. Announce Deprecation

// Add to all v1 responses res.setHeader('Deprecation', 'true'); res.setHeader('Sunset', '2025-06-01T00:00:00Z'); res.setHeader('Link', '</api/v2/docs>; rel="successor-version"');

  1. Log Usage

// Track v1 usage for migration planning if (req.apiVersion === 'v1') { metrics.increment('api.v1.requests', { endpoint: req.path, client: req.headers['x-client-id'], }); }

  1. Gradual Sunset

// Phase 1: Warnings (3 months) // Phase 2: Rate limit v1 (1 month) if (req.apiVersion === 'v1') { await rateLimiter.consume(req.ip, { points: 10 }); // 10x cost }

// Phase 3: Return 410 Gone if (req.apiVersion === 'v1' && Date.now() > SUNSET_DATE) { return res.status(410).json({ error: 'API version v1 has been sunset', migration: 'https://docs.example.com/v2-migration', }); }

Response Format Evolution

// V1 Response (flat) { "id": "123", "name": "John", "email": "john@example.com" }

// V2 Response (JSON:API style) { "data": { "id": "123", "type": "user", "attributes": { "name": "John", "email": "john@example.com" } }, "meta": { "version": "v2" } }

Best Practices

  • Support at least 2 versions - Give clients time to migrate

  • Use semantic versioning - Major version = breaking changes

  • Document all changes - Changelog per version

  • Provide migration guides - Help clients upgrade

  • Monitor version usage - Know when to sunset

Common Mistakes

  • Breaking changes without version bump

  • No deprecation period

  • Removing versions without notice

  • Inconsistent versioning across endpoints

  • Not tracking version usage metrics
